Lettuce: What is this?
Scientifically, lettuce is popular as Lactuva sativa. It is an annual plant, which actually belongs to the Asteraceae family. More often than not, lettuce is used in salads, and in some other foods, just like wraps, soups, and sandwiches. Not just that, lettuce might also be good for grills. Moreover, the cultivation of lettuce can also be easy. In fact, it just requires a low temperature to be able to prevent the plant from flowering very quickly.
Lettuce is rich in vitamins A and K, and it also has folate and iron in moderate amounts. Even though lettuce looks like a cabbage, there is one difference between them. Their water content, in fact, the cabbage has less water and is also a tougher one than the lettuce. This is what makes lettuce very much crunchier.
It was in the 16th and in the 18th centuries when the various types of lettuce were introduced. This is mainly due to the discovery that a certain sub-species may cross-pollinate with some other sub-species. Furthermore, it is during the medieval period in Europe when lettuce was considered to have a potential in treating various medical conditions. In fact, it is prescribed for insomnia, loss of appetite, disturbed blood pressure, as well as fro bilious eructation. Furthermore, it was also used as a tonic for the digestive system, as well as for the intestines.it is during the 19th century that lettuce spread to various parts of the world. Most particularly in Australia, Africa, South America, and Asia. In today’s day and time, the vegetable is widely available in almost all the parts of the world.
Types of Lettuce
Here are some of the most popular types of lettuce:
- Loose leaf: basing on its name, it is a variety of lettuce that has a loose leaf, which is curly and broad. Furthermore, it also has a delicate taste and a crispy texture.
- Butterhead: this particular type of lettuce actually has huge leaves, which are loosely in order and are easy to separate from the stem. Furthermore, it also has a sweeter flavor.
- Romaine lettuce: this has deep and long leaves. Furthermore, it also has some crisp texture and a deep taste than some other varieties.
- Iceberg: the greener the leaves on the outermost part, the whiter on the inside of this type of lettuce.
Nutritional Value of Lettuce
A cup or about 36 grams of lettuce may contain just about 5 calories and 10 grams of sodium. Furthermore, it does not contain any cholesterol nor any type of fat as well. Here is a more detailed nutritional value of lettuce:
Nutrient | Amount | % Daily Value |
PRINCIPLE | ||
Cholesterol | 0 milligram | 0% |
Total fat | 0.15 milligrams | 0.5% |
Dietary fiber | 1.3 grams | 3% |
Protein | 1.36 grams | 2% |
Carbohydrates | 2.87 grams | 2% |
Energy | 15 Kcal | 1% |
VITAMINS | ||
Vitamin C | 9.2 milligrams | 15% |
Vitamin A | 7405 IU | 247% |
Vitamin K | 126.3 µg | 105% |
Vitamin E | 0.29 milligrams | 2% |
Thiamin | 0.070 milligrams | 6% |
Riboflavin | 0.080 milligrams | 6% |
Pyridoxine | 0.090 milligrams | 7% |
Pantothenic acid | 0.134 milligrams | 2.5% |
Niacin | 0.375 milligrams | 2% |
Folates | 38 µg | 9.5% |
MINERALS | ||
Copper | 0.029 milligrams | 3% |
Calcium | 36 milligrams | 2% |
Manganese | 0.250 milligrams | 11% |
Magnesium | 13 milligrams | 3% |
Iron | 0.86 milligrams | 10% |
Zinc | 0.18 milligrams | 1.5% |
Phosphorus | 29 milligrams | 4% |
Potassium | 194 milligrams | 4% |
Sodium | 28 milligrams | 2% |
